Tour Itinerary

Day 1: Marrakech – Essaouira (the Trojan Horse coast)

Pick-up from your accommodation in Marrakech and drive west through the argan groves to the Atlantic port of Essaouira (about 3 hours). This is where The Odyssey‘s giant Trojan Horse sat half-buried on the sand, and where Nolan turned his cameras on the ocean to play the raging sea.

 

Walk the 18th-century Skala ramparts and cannon-lined bastions, then the long beach south of the medina where the coastal scenes were staged. Time to wander the whitewashed, UNESCO-listed medina and the working fishing harbour. Essaouira is famously breezy. That Atlantic wind is exactly what made it work on screen.

 

Overnight in Essaouira.

A spectacular driving day across the High Atlas Mountains on the Tizi n’Tichka pass, with panoramic stops and Berber villages along the way (optional detour to the Glaoui Kasbah at Telouet).

 

We reach Ouarzazate, “the Hollywood of Africa,” to visit the Atlas Film Studios and Taourirt Kasbah.

 

In the late afternoon, we arrive at Aït Benhaddou, the UNESCO-listed ksar that Nolan transformed into the city of Troy, adding a pillared Temple of Athena and city gates before staging its destruction. The climb up through the ksar’s lanes feels like stepping into another century, and the view from the top is every bit as good as the journey up.

 

Overnight in Ouarzazate/Aït Benhaddou.

The highlight for photographers: we’re at the ksar for sunrise. Its towers face east, so about 30 minutes after the sun clears the ridge the whole hillside glows molten gold, and you’ll have it nearly to yourself before the day-trip coaches arrive. Shoot from the far bank of the Ounila River, then explore at your own pace.

All of the Moroccan ones you can visit: Aït Benhaddou (Troy), Essaouira (the Trojan Horse beach), the Tahannaout/Agafay foothills, and Ouarzazate (Atlas Film Studios). The film’s Calypso scenes were shot at Dune Blanche near Dakhla in Western Sahara, which is outside this itinerary.
